Bug 53495 - Не стираются настройки прокси в GNOME до перезагрузки
Summary: Не стираются настройки прокси в GNOME до перезагрузки
Status: NEW
Alias: None
Product: Sisyphus
Classification: Development
Component: alterator-sysconfig (show other bugs)
Version: unstable
Hardware: x86_64 Linux
: P5 normal
Assignee: inger@altlinux.org
QA Contact: qa-sisyphus
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2025-03-17 19:11 MSK by Artem Varaksa
Modified: 2025-03-17 19:11 MSK (History)
4 users (show)

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Artem Varaksa 2025-03-17 19:11:11 MSK
Шаги
====

На прокси-сервере:

# apt-get install -y squid

# cat > /etc/squid/squid.conf << _EOF_
auth_param negotiate program /usr/lib/squid/negotiate_kerberos_auth -r
auth_param negotiate children 10
auth_param negotiate keep_alive on
acl AUTHENTICATED proxy_auth REQUIRED
acl Safe_ports port 631    # CUPS
acl Safe_ports port 280    # HTTP-MGMT
acl Safe_ports port 210    # WAIS
acl Safe_ports port 591    # Filemaker
acl SSL_ports port 443    # HTTPS (C)
acl Safe_ports port 488    # GSS-HTTP
acl Safe_ports port 21    # FTP
acl Safe_ports port 70    # GOPHER
acl Safe_ports port 777    # Multilingual HTTP
acl Safe_ports port 80    # HTTP
acl Safe_ports port 873    # RSYNC
acl Safe_ports port 1025-65535   # Other ports
acl SSL_ports port 563    # SNEWS (C)
acl Safe_ports port 901    # SWAT
http_access deny !Safe_ports !SSL_ports
acl CONNECT method CONNECT
http_access deny CONNECT !SSL_ports
acl our_networks src 127.0.0.0/8    # LOCALHOST
acl our_networks src 10.0.0.0/8    # Enter your ip-address
http_access deny !our_networks
http_access allow all
http_access deny all
http_port 3128
_EOF_

# systemctl enable --now squid && sleep 5; systemctl status squid


На клиенте:

1. Открыть ЦУС (# acc) → Сеть → Настройки прокси.
2. В поле Прокси-сервер указать IP-адрес сервера.
3. В поле Порт указать 3128.
4. Нажать Применить.
5. Перезайти в сеанс (для обхода https://bugzilla.altlinux.org/44987).
6. В ЦУС (# acc) → Сеть → Настройки прокси стереть значения адреса прокси и порта и нажать Применить.
7. Перезайти в сеанс.
8. `$ env | grep proxy` или открыть браузер > любой сайт.

Фактический результат
=====================

Присутствуют переменные среды:

$ env | grep proxy
> ftp_proxy=http://<ip>:3128
> https_proxy=http://<ip>:3128
> http_proxy=http://<ip>:3128

И браузер (например chromium-gost) использует прокси.

Ожидаемый результат
===================

Отсутствие переменных, не используется прокси.

Дополнительно
=============

После перезагрузки переменные исчезают, и прокси не используется.

Воспроизводимость
=================

Воспроизводится на виртуальных машинах:

[sisyphus] ALT Workstation 11.0 beta20250213 x86_64
alterator-sysconfig-1.3.22-alt1
chromium-gost-134.0.6998.88-alt1

[p11] ALT Workstation 11.0 beta20250213 x86_64
alterator-sysconfig-1.3.22-alt1
chromium-gost-125.0.6422.112-alt0.c10.1


Не воспроизводится:

[sisyphus] ALT Workstation K 11.0 beta20250210 x86_64
alterator-sysconfig-1.3.22-alt1
chromium-gost-134.0.6998.88-alt1

[p11] ALT Workstation K 11.0 beta20250210 x86_64
alterator-sysconfig-1.3.22-alt1
chromium-gost-125.0.6422.112-alt0.c10.1